Borosil Renewables – Q1 FY27 Results
CMP: ₹612 | Market Cap: ₹8,580 Cr | P/E: 21.4
| Metric (₹ Cr) | Jun 2026 | Mar 2026 | Jun 2025 | QoQ | YoY |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Revenue | 406 | 438 | 332 | ▼ 7.3% | ▲ 22.3% |
| EBITDA | 128 | 136 | 87.0 | ▼ 5.9% | ▲ 47.1% |
| Net Profit | 87.7 | 169 | -272* | ▼ 48.1% | ▲ 157% |
| EPS (₹) | 6.25 | 12.06 | -20.47* | ▼ 48.2% | ▲ 131% |
*Jun 2025 included an exceptional loss of ₹326 Cr. Exceptional items have been ignored while calculating YoY growth.
Verdict
Borosil Renewables delivered a healthy operational performance in Q1 FY27, with revenue increasing ▲ 22.3% YoY to ₹406 crore and EBITDA rising ▲ 47.1% YoY to ₹128 crore, reflecting improved demand and stronger operating efficiency. The company also returned to profitability on a normalized basis, with net profit growing ▲ 157% YoY after excluding the exceptional loss recorded in the corresponding quarter last year. However, sequential performance moderated, as revenue, EBITDA, net profit, and EPS declined compared with Q4 FY26, indicating a softer quarter on a QoQ basis despite maintaining robust year-on-year growth.

GNA Axles – Q1 FY27 Results
CMP: ₹592 | Market Cap: ₹2,541 Cr | P/E: 19.2
| Metric (₹ Cr) | Jun 2026 | Mar 2026 | Jun 2025 | QoQ | YoY |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Revenue | 470 | 411 | 344 | ▲ 14.4% | ▲ 36.6% |
| EBITDA | 72.3 | 57.3 | 50.1 | ▲ 26.2% | ▲ 44.3% |
| Net Profit | 38.3 | 30.8 | 23.0 | ▲ 24.4% | ▲ 66.5% |
| EPS (₹) | 8.93 | 7.18 | 5.36 | ▲ 24.4% | ▲ 66.6% |
Verdict
GNA Axles delivered an excellent start to FY27, reporting strong double-digit growth across all key financial parameters. Revenue increased 36.6% YoY to ₹470 crore, while EBITDA surged 44.3% YoY to ₹72.3 crore, reflecting healthy operating leverage and improved profitability. Net profit jumped an impressive 66.5% YoY to ₹38.3 crore, with EPS rising to ₹8.93.
On a sequential basis, the company maintained strong momentum, with revenue growing 14.4% QoQ, EBITDA rising 26.2%, and net profit increasing 24.4%. The consistent improvement across sales, earnings, and margins highlights robust demand, efficient cost management, and sustained operational performance.
Overall, the quarter reflects healthy business momentum and reinforces GNA Axles’ strong execution capabilities. Continued growth in exports, stable demand from commercial vehicle and off-highway segments, along with improved profitability, positions the company well for the upcoming quarters.

Wipro – Q1 FY27 Results
| Metric | Q1 FY27 (Jun’26) | Q4 FY26 (Mar’26) | QoQ | YoY | CNBC-TV18 Estimate | Miss / Beat |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| IT Services Revenue (₹ Cr) | 24,453 | 24,017 | ▲ 1.8% | — | ₹24,600 Cr | ❌ Miss |
| IT Services Revenue ($ Mn) | 2,614.5 | 2,651.0 | ▼ 1.4% | — | $2,614 Mn | ✅ In-line |
| Constant Currency Revenue Growth | ▼ 1.2% | — | Better than Est. | — | ▼ 1.4% | ✅ Beat |
| IT Services EBIT (₹ Cr) | 3,919 | 4,155 | ▼ 5.7% | — | ₹4,157.4 Cr | ❌ Miss |
| IT Services EBIT Margin | 16.0% | 17.3% | ▼ 130 bps | — | 16.9% | ❌ Miss |
| Net Income (₹ Cr) | 3,336.5 | 3,569.6 | ▼ 6.5% | — | ₹3,556 Cr | ❌ Miss |
| Large Deal Bookings ($ Bn) | 2.66 | 1.76 | ▲ 51.1% | — | — | ✅ Strong |
| Total Bookings ($ Bn) | 4.97 | 3.95 | ▲ 25.8% | — | — | ✅ Positive |
| Voluntary Attrition (LTM) | 15.1% | 15.0% | ▲ 10 bps | — | — | Neutral |
| Headcount | 233,232 | 233,346 | ▼ 114 | — | — | Neutral |
| Q2 FY27 Revenue Guidance | $2,574–2,627 Mn | — | — | — | Flat to ▼ 1% CC QoQ | ⚠ Soft |
| Interim Dividend | ₹2/share | — | — | — | — | ✅ Announced |
